The Orange County Clerk of Court is planning to begin opening up electronic records access to courthouse records for everyone, including the public, beginning on June 30th. This is a big change which is designed to allow easy access to a huge volume of records using your computer or internet enabled device. Of course, not all cases and not all documents will be available. Some documents may also be partially redacted.
This new access is due in part to the Florida Supreme Court ending a moratorium on this type of electronic assess and the Orange County Clerk is eager to start.
It is sure to have supporters and those with concerns over such broad and easy access. You can read more about the Online Electronic Records Access program at the Orange County Clerk’s website.
